Why does James I believe that kings are “justly called gods”?

History
2 answers:
Stolb23 [73]4 years ago
6 0
Because they exercise a manner or resemblance of divine power on earth

QUESTION 9 When Texas first became independent of Mexico, it was its own country. True False
dalvyx [7]

Answer:

True

Explanation:

While still at war with Mexico, Texas created its own declaration of independance from Mexico on March 2, 1836, which created the Republic of Texas. Texas did not become a state until December 29, 1845.
